![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
nodejs
liadbiz
programmer and writer.
展开
-
不完全node实践教程-第五发
几天我们来实现博客详情页的评论功能.进过前两发的讲解, 我们已经对新增feature的实现流程轻车熟路了.首先我们在momdel文件夹新建comment.js. 然后我们分析一下comment字段的组成, 很明显, 一个评论需要有评论内容, 发布评论的用户名(也就是当前登陆的用户). 然后,不要忘了在模型post里面添加comment字段, 储存该片文章的所有评论.等等..我们还有一个问题没解决,原创 2016-04-24 16:02:42 · 657 阅读 · 0 评论 -
不完全node实践教程-第一发
是的我要开始写博客了。将来这个博客搭起来已经这么久了,但是一直没开始写东西,也是对不起我花钱买的域名啊= =。所以,虽然我现在还是很菜, 但是呢,技术在于分享, 我还是可以分享一些我踩过的坑给正在踩那些坑的人。假设这篇文章是写给和我一样没有计算机背景的童鞋看的~大神请自动略过.如果发现有什么错误的地方, 请联系我, 妹子就不要联系我了.我是专一的男人.假设你知道有html, css, js的基本知原创 2016-04-23 16:19:15 · 3022 阅读 · 0 评论 -
不完全node实践教程-第二发
今天我们来搭建博客的首页.关于express先讲一下我们需要频繁用到的express的api.req.query 处理get请求, 获取请求参数. 举个例子;// GET localhost:/?name=zhu&&school[university]=hustreq.query.name //=> zhureq.query.school.university //=>hustreq.p原创 2016-04-23 16:27:04 · 2834 阅读 · 0 评论 -
不完全node实践教程-第三发
今天我们来实现发布博客的功能.首先在model文件夹新建post.js, 添加以下代码.var mongodb = require('./db');var markdown = require('markdown').markdown;function Post (post) { if (post) { this.title = post.title; this.author原创 2016-04-23 16:29:13 · 554 阅读 · 0 评论 -
不完全node实践教程-第四发
今天我们来实现博客的查看, 修改, 删除功能. 上一次我们已经实现了写博客, 发布博客, 然后回到首页显示所有博客. 但是呢, 我们还不能点进去查看博客的具体内容, 也不能对博客进行什么操作.今天我们就来搞定这个.分析首先以查看博客为例分析一下实现的思路, 很明显逻辑应该是:在首页上每个显示的文章都添加一个链接, 这个链接就是一个路由, 而且还能够唯一确定一篇文章, 所以链接还要传递几个参数.原创 2016-04-23 21:22:10 · 375 阅读 · 0 评论 -
不完全node实践教程-第六发
今天我们来给博客添加标签.等等…刚刚瞄了一眼csdn上的博客浏览记录, 发现一个神奇的事情… 看到头两篇访问量还挺客观的, 一天之内能有这么多人看我也是很欣慰,毕竟是第一次写博客, 有这样的成绩我很满足….. 但是….为什么到第三篇的时候就是40..40..要不要这么落差, 我想..可能是因为前两篇比较长…大家觉得啊这个作者好努力啊,写这么多肯定超级详细. 肯定适合新手, 我要看我要看…然后原创 2016-04-24 17:09:04 · 412 阅读 · 0 评论 -
不完全node实践教程-第七发
今天是是教程的第七发.也是最后一发了. 博客的完整度并不是很高, 也就是停留在能看的阶段, 但是作为一个入门教程, 我觉得是够了.大家如果能对前后端的关系, node在web开发的特点(快速)新增feature的流程能够有一个更深的理解那么教程的目的就达到了. (说这么严肃的话真是有点不习惯)好了, 不说废话了, 今天我们做两件事情,实现简单的搜索功能. 也就是根据用户的输入的查询字段进行模糊查原创 2016-04-24 19:34:08 · 383 阅读 · 0 评论 -
不完全node实践教程-总结
今天是第八天了, 其实还有一个分页功能没有写…但是发现刚好七天了, 加上手也已经打残了…所以不加上了, 感兴趣的同学可以自己实现一下, 实现不出可以看我的参考一下.那最后一篇我们就来总结一下:首先, 经过七天的努力, 我们实现了一个小小的多人博客.用了node+express+mongodb的技术栈. 给我的感受就是开发迅速, 因为都是用js, 这样大家就只用学html, css, js就可以动手了原创 2016-04-24 20:25:19 · 387 阅读 · 0 评论